We have literally been talking about traveling to India for over 30 years. We are so grateful that a friend referred India Someday. They made it happen for us, and everything was so smooth. Communication with the India Someday office was great. We knew what to expect. They answered questions quickly both before the trip and during. The drivers and guides were always on time. Everything went as described. We spent 15 days- Delhi, Varanasi (this was a bucket list item), Agra (also a bucket list item), Ranthambore, Jaipur, and Udaipur. We flew to some places and were driven to others. We had a driver every day and guides most days, but some days were were on our own. The guides had recommendations, but we could also coordinate with the guides to see and do different things. The guides were great. They were super informative. We learned so much. The drivers were also great. We had one driver (Karan) for about 9 days. He was fantastic. In fact, he was more than a driver. He explained some of the things were seeing during our drives drives. He also picked up things that we were interested in (such as crops and animals) and pointed out/explained them. We also thought that the way India Someday scheduled the itinerary was excellent. It was great to go to Varanasi first. We learned a lot that we were able to connect to things we saw later on. Then, the stay in Ranthambore was perfectly timed. To be honest, we weren't sure about this because our interests tend more towards culture, art, history, architecture, but the 2 days in Ranthambore was amazing. It was planned for about the mid-point of the trip, and ended up being a really nice break to be away from the cities and enjoying nature. Plus, we saw 7 tigers! It ended up being a huge highlight. We have never done a tour like this before. We have always just done our own thing. We knew that we would need more support for this trip. It was perfect in that the trip was customized to our needs and interests but we didn't have to worry about the details such as how we were going to get around, or booking airline tickets, etc... As a solo female traveller I wanted a bit of security for at least my first week in India. I had a total of 4 weeks with a resort booked for the middle 2 weeks. First week was to cover Delhi, Agra, Jaipur, Ahmedabad and Mumbai, 4th week in Varkala. I was travelling on a budget and the hotel / homestay recommendations provided by Sameer were exceptional value. Location, facilities and staff were great and perfectly matched to my needs as a solo female traveller on a budget. They provided flight / train bookings and transfers from airport/station to hotel which made it easy when arriving at each new place. India someday provided a person on the ground I could contact. I did reach out to her a number of times to check plans, meeting points etc and each time she was there to support and answer questions or sort a problem. One of the homestays cancelled for my final week. Sameer was quick to offer alternatives and help me when I decided to completely change where I wanted to go, offering advice and updating bookings as needed. I booked a history and food tour in Mumbai. My guide was enthusiastic and knowledgable about her city with exceptional food from various places along the way. India Someday organised our month long tour through India. We had some ideas as to what we wanted to do; Adina and her colleagues fleshed those out into a fantastic package. We often self organise our trips, but longer trips with complex internal transfers can be too much for us, and UK operators are so expensive. The reviews that I saw gave me confidence that India Someday would do a great job for us at a good price, and they did so. Some of the add-ons really made the tour. I recall the driver who took us up to the platform for our first train journey and showed us where to wait for our carriage; the street tour in Jaipur who had us eating street food; the bicycle tour of Udaipur and the local village visit in Jawai that showed us something of local Indian village life.
